长期大运动量耐力训练对大鼠肾动脉组织学影响的研究  

A Study of the Long-term Heavy Load Endurance Training's Effect on the Renal Artery Histology of Rats

摘  要:通过对耐力训练大鼠肾动脉的零应力状态下的张开角、组织学组成成份的变化,探讨耐力训练对肾动脉的张开角和微观组织结构的影响。结果表明,耐力训练组大鼠肾动脉张开角与对照组相比明显减小(P<0.05);耐力训练组大鼠肾动脉的弹性纤维、胶原纤维的含量与对照组没有显著性差异(p>0.05),C/E没有显著差异(p>0.05);耐力训练组大鼠的平滑肌的相对面积显著减小(p<0.05),而平滑肌的细胞核数并无显著差异(p>0.05),单个平滑肌的相对面积显著减小(P<0.05)。因此,长期耐力运动训练主要导致肾动脉中平滑肌的重建。By studying the change of the open - angle at zero - stress state and the component of histology of rat's renal artery under endurance training to find the influence of endurance training on the open - angle and his- tology, the authors get a result showing that the renal artery's open - angle of the rats in the long - term heavy load endurance training group reduces evidently compared with the contrastive group ( P 〈 0.05 ) ; there is no notable difference between the two contrasted groups in the elastic fiber and collagen fiber( p 〉 0. 05 ) ; there is no notable difference in C/E (p 〉0.05) ; the smooth muscle's gray value of the endurance training group reduces evidently (P 〈 0.05 ) ; but there is no notable difference in the smooth muscle's nucleoli between the two contrasted groups ( p 〉 0.05 ). Therefore, a long time of endurance training leads to the reconstruction of the smooth muscle of renal artery.
